イベントサブスクリプション
イベントサブスクリプションは、JavaScript SDKからイベント情報を受け取るための機能です。
イベント情報はJson形式で提供され、メッセージの内容、時間、タイプなどを含みます。
この機能は、KlleonChat.onChatEvent()
イベントリスナーを使用して利用できます。
データ情報
Name
Type
Description
message
String
ストリーミングサーバーから受信したメッセージ
chat_type
String
メッセージタイプ
time
DateTime
メッセージが受信された時間
Message Type Name
Description
TEXT
アバターメッセージ
アバターが話している動画の送信開始
STT_RESULT
ユーザー音声メッセージ
RATE_LIMIT
アバターメッセージの受信を無効にする
WAIT
チャットの開始を待機中
WARN_SUSPENDED
ユーザーからのメッセージがない場合、10秒後にストリーミングが停止する警告
DISABLED_TIME_OUT
一定時間ユーザーからのメッセージがない場合、ストリーミングを停止
TEXT_ERROR
ユーザーメッセージの送信失敗
TEXT_MODERATION
ユーザーが不適切な言葉を送信
ERROR
サーバーエラーが発生
RESPONSE_IS_ENDED
アバターからのメッセージの終了
WORKER_DISCONNECTED
ストリーミング終了
ACTIVATE_VOICE
音声認識の開始
SHOW_AVATAR
アバターストリーミング画面出力開始
PREPARING_RESPONSE
アバターの応答を準備中
EXCEED_CONCURRENT_QUOTA
最大同時接続者数超過
例
Last updated